How the technology works
GoGoNano's formulations contain water-based nano-particles that remain on the surface after cleaning, bonding into the micropores of materials like ceramic, glass, sealed wood, stone, and chrome. The resulting layer is invisible, food-safe, and causes water to bead and roll off rather than spreading and evaporating into spots. Oily residues bind less aggressively, and mineral deposits take longer to accumulate.
The 2-in-1 cleaning formulas — EcoClean, EcoFloor, and EcoDescaler — leave a protective layer that lasts two to four weeks, renewing automatically with each subsequent cleaning. The dedicated nano-coating products EcoCare and EcoGlass Protector are formulated for long-term protection and can last up to six months depending on surface type and usage.
Sustainability
All products in the series are manufactured in the European Union, formulated without PFAS compounds, and biodegradable. None carry hazard warning labels. The reduction in cleaning frequency means less product consumed per year, fewer plastic bottles discarded, and lower chemical load entering wastewater.
